Big Sean - I Decided.
50

Great, versatile production from Metro Boomin, but Big Sean doesn't really have much to say. Opener "Light" and more ambitious tracks on the tail end scratch the surface of poorly-thrown together thoughts (although "Voice in My Head" is a bold, if cluttered, expression of fears of failure). Mick Jenkins - Wave[s]
70

Early Listen available via NPR

The production on Wave[s] is handled by ThemPeople and Kaytranada. It's a blast to listen to. Incredibly layered with interesting synths and some really good drums. A lot of songs here have a kind of "Down on My Luck" vibe but there are also some strong Chi-town send ups like the trumpets and jazz on "Slumber"
